Apprentice Engineering Resources Assistant ALPHA RAIL LTD

Join us to work with a team of 4 within both the production and procurement department. This is a fantastic opportunity for an ambitious, focused, and hardworking individual with an interest in engineering to join our team. The successful candidate will have the opportunity to to learn all aspects with both a production and procurement department. The role includes assisting with resolution of supplier delivery issues and use of an unique 'end to end' computer software called 'STATII' which deals with customers tracking from enquiry to materials delivery, to delivery of finished goods.

What will the apprentice be doing?

  • Stock Control
  • Liason with other departments
  • Liasing with suppliers
  • Interpretation of requirements to determine stock/ purchases
  • Sourcing/purchasing of materials required at or within cost
  • Dealing with goods inwards (materials delivery)
  • Dealing with supplier invoices
  • Assisting with resolution of supplier delivery issues
  • Use of an unique 'end to end' computer software called 'STATII' which deals with customers tracking from enquiry to materials delivery, to delivery of finished goods

What training will the apprentice take and what qualification will the apprentice get at the end?

  • Full Level 3 Business Administrator apprenticeship standard
  • Functional Skills if required

This programme is delivered in the place of work but there are a numbers of workshops for you to attend across the duration of the programme. These can be attended in person at our campus in Mansfield or virtually via Microsoft Teams.

  • You will work with expert assessors to develop new knowledge, skills and behaviours within the profession.
  • You will experience a blended learning model.
  • You will gather learning evidence, journals and off-the-job records using your e-portfolio.
  • At the end of the planned learning period, it will be agreed that you are ready to enter 'Gateway' and for your End Point Assessment to be arranged.

About the employer

Established in 1985, Alpha Rail Ltd has over 40 years of metal fabrication expertise and is one of the UK's leading manufacturers of metal railings, gates, guardrail and other types of bespoke metal products.
